Hit enter after type your search item

Best Canadian Cities

The second-largest country in the world, Canada is not only the best country to reside in, but it owns its beauty. Canada is load-up with picturesque landscapes, cultural and historical benchmarks, and colored with lively and cosmopolitan cities. It also offers many unique places to...
This div height required for enabling the sticky sidebar